Hence, to get the most benefit from timesharing, you should learn the basic rules for successful timeshare exchanging. The primary ways to exchange a timeshare week consist of: direct exchanges with other timeshare owners; exchanges within a resort group that supplies exchanges as part of the subscription; and exchanges finished through business that focus on organizing timeshare exchanges (how does timeshare ownership work).
A direct exchange takes place when 2 timeshare owners just concur to switch the usage rights to their weeks with each other. For instance, if Owner A has a winter week at a timeshare located near a ski resort and Owner B has a timeshare in Hawaii, in a direct exchange the owners merely agree to exchange weeks, so that Owner A goes to Hawaii and Owner B goes skiing (how does worldmark timeshare work).

When you and another owner decide to make a direct exchange, you should each alert your particular resorts that you are reassigning your use right to the other owner.Direct exchanging typically needs long-range vacation preparing to be effective. Normally, owners have an interest in direct exchanging because they are not planning to utilize their timeshare week at their resort that particular year.
As shown previously, lots of timeshare programs consist of several resorts in various places. Frequently, these programs have been structured specifically to make it easier for owners to obtain units at different resorts in the group. In a common vacation club, the club swimming pools together all of the weeks from all of the resorts, and you then select your usage weeks from the swimming pool in accordance with club rules.
Some resort groups operate internal exchange programs that enable you to make exchanges within the resort group. Sometimes, these exchanges are totally free; in other cases the resort might charge an exchange fee. The resort group will have rules governing how exchanges are made. Some internal exchange programs operate through an exchange company.
You might then get particular choices from the exchange company for exchanging into other resorts within your resort group. For example, the VRI resort group runs its internal exchange program through the RCI exchange business. For the very first one month after a week is deposited in RCI from a VRI resort, exchanges for that week can only be completed with another week from a VRI resort.
The Embassy Trip Resorts use this approach; exchanges into Embassy resorts can not be finished with a non-Embassy week until there is less than six months staying before the check-in date for the week. The exchange cost charged by the exchange company is likewise typically less for exchanges within the resort group - how does a wyndham timeshare work.

As explained in Lesson 1, timeshare exchange companies preserve inventories of weeks that are readily available for exchange. You exchange a timeshare through these business by depositing your week with them, and, in exchange, receiving a similar week from their inventory. The inventory of weeks available at an exchange is often called a "spacebank"; this is an important piece of timesharing terminology.
In addition, designers also sometimes deposit unsold weeks with an exchange company so that there will be more individuals going to the resort throughout its sales phase. When you deposit a week with an exchange business, you receive the right to obtain another week from the exchange company's stock of available weeks, based on the guidelines and constraints of the exchange company.
Most timeshare resorts have formal affiliation arrangements with either RCI or II (or both) to enable owners to exchange weeks. Many smaller sized independent exchange companies also provide timeshare exchange services. A lot of exchange business charge a fee for each exchange finished. Many, including RCI and II, also charge an extra annual membership cost to take part in their exchange programs.
As might be expected, exchange business routinely increase their charges. > The procedure you use to deposit a week will differ with the timeshares wiki type of ownership (repaired versus floating) and the affiliation status of the exchange company. For that reason, you need to validate transferring requirements with both your resort and the exchange company you want to utilize.
If you transfer with an affiliated exchange business, the exchange business records will show that you own that specific week at that resort, so transferring may be as basic as a call or an on-line Internet deal. If you deposit with an independent exchange company, you may require to provide some documents that you do have the usage right for the week.
